| dnl # |
| dnl # 4.3 API change |
| dnl # Error argument dropped from bio_endio in favor of newly introduced |
| dnl # bio->bi_error. This also replaces bio->bi_flags value BIO_UPTODATE. |
| dnl # Introduced by torvalds/linux@4246a0b63bd8f56a1469b12eafeb875b1041a451 |
| dnl # ("block: add a bi_error field to struct bio"). |
| dnl # |
| AC_DEFUN([ZFS_AC_KERNEL_SRC_BIO_END_IO_T_ARGS], [ |
| ZFS_LINUX_TEST_SRC([bio_end_io_t_args], [ |
| #include <linux/bio.h> |
| void wanted_end_io(struct bio *bio) { return; } |
| bio_end_io_t *end_io __attribute__ ((unused)) = wanted_end_io; |
| ], []) |
| ]) |
| |
| AC_DEFUN([ZFS_AC_KERNEL_BIO_END_IO_T_ARGS], [ |
| AC_MSG_CHECKING([whether bio_end_io_t wants 1 arg]) |
| ZFS_LINUX_TEST_RESULT([bio_end_io_t_args], [ |
| AC_MSG_RESULT(yes) |
| AC_DEFINE(HAVE_1ARG_BIO_END_IO_T, 1, |
| [bio_end_io_t wants 1 arg]) |
| ], [ |
| AC_MSG_RESULT(no) |
| ]) |
| ]) |

| dnl # |
| dnl # 4.13 API change |
| dnl # The bio->bi_error field was replaced with bio->bi_status which is an |
| dnl # enum which describes all possible error types. |
| dnl # |
| AC_DEFUN([ZFS_AC_KERNEL_SRC_BIO_BI_STATUS], [ |
| ZFS_LINUX_TEST_SRC([bio_bi_status], [ |
| #include <linux/bio.h> |
| ], [ |
| struct bio bio __attribute__ ((unused)); |
| blk_status_t status __attribute__ ((unused)) = BLK_STS_OK; |
| bio.bi_status = status; |
| ]) |
| ]) |
| |
| AC_DEFUN([ZFS_AC_KERNEL_BIO_BI_STATUS], [ |
| AC_MSG_CHECKING([whether bio->bi_status exists]) |
| ZFS_LINUX_TEST_RESULT([bio_bi_status], [ |
| AC_MSG_RESULT(yes) |
| AC_DEFINE(HAVE_BIO_BI_STATUS, 1, [bio->bi_status exists]) |
| ],[ |
| AC_MSG_RESULT(no) |
| ]) |
| ]) |

| dnl # |
| dnl # Linux 5.5 API, |
| dnl # |
| dnl # The Linux 5.5 kernel updated percpu_ref_tryget() which is inlined by |
| dnl # blkg_tryget() to use rcu_read_lock() instead of rcu_read_lock_sched(). |
| dnl # As a side effect the function was converted to GPL-only. |
| dnl # |
| AC_DEFUN([ZFS_AC_KERNEL_SRC_BLKG_TRYGET], [ |
| ZFS_LINUX_TEST_SRC([blkg_tryget], [ |
| #include <linux/blk-cgroup.h> |
| #include <linux/bio.h> |
| #include <linux/fs.h> |
| ],[ |
| struct blkcg_gq blkg __attribute__ ((unused)) = {}; |
| bool rc __attribute__ ((unused)); |
| rc = blkg_tryget(&blkg); |
| ], [], [ZFS_META_LICENSE]) |
| ]) |
| |
| AC_DEFUN([ZFS_AC_KERNEL_BLKG_TRYGET], [ |
| AC_MSG_CHECKING([whether blkg_tryget() is available]) |
| ZFS_LINUX_TEST_RESULT([blkg_tryget], [ |
| AC_MSG_RESULT(yes) |
| AC_DEFINE(HAVE_BLKG_TRYGET, 1, [blkg_tryget() is available]) |
| |
| AC_MSG_CHECKING([whether blkg_tryget() is GPL-only]) |
| ZFS_LINUX_TEST_RESULT([blkg_tryget_license], [ |
| AC_MSG_RESULT(no) |
| ],[ |
| AC_MSG_RESULT(yes) |
| AC_DEFINE(HAVE_BLKG_TRYGET_GPL_ONLY, 1, |
| [blkg_tryget() GPL-only]) |
| ]) |
| ],[ |
| AC_MSG_RESULT(no) |
| ]) |
| ]) |

| dnl # |
| dnl # Linux 5.18 API |
| dnl # |
| dnl # In 07888c665b405b1cd3577ddebfeb74f4717a84c4 ("block: pass a block_device and opf to bio_alloc") |
| dnl # bio_alloc(gfp_t gfp_mask, unsigned short nr_iovecs) |
| dnl # became |
| dnl # bio_alloc(struct block_device *bdev, unsigned short nr_vecs, unsigned int opf, gfp_t gfp_mask) |
| dnl # however |
| dnl # > NULL/0 can be passed, both for the |
| dnl # > passthrough case on a raw request_queue and to temporarily avoid |
| dnl # > refactoring some nasty code. |
| dnl # |
| AC_DEFUN([ZFS_AC_KERNEL_SRC_BIO_ALLOC_4ARG], [ |
| ZFS_LINUX_TEST_SRC([bio_alloc_4arg], [ |
| #include <linux/bio.h> |
| ],[ |
| gfp_t gfp_mask = 0; |
| unsigned short nr_iovecs = 0; |
| struct block_device *bdev = NULL; |
| unsigned int opf = 0; |
| |
| struct bio *__attribute__((unused)) allocated = bio_alloc(bdev, nr_iovecs, opf, gfp_mask); |
| ]) |
| ]) |
| |
| AC_DEFUN([ZFS_AC_KERNEL_BIO_ALLOC_4ARG], [ |
| AC_MSG_CHECKING([whether bio_alloc() wants 4 args]) |
| ZFS_LINUX_TEST_RESULT([bio_alloc_4arg],[ |
| AC_MSG_RESULT(yes) |
| AC_DEFINE([HAVE_BIO_ALLOC_4ARG], 1, [bio_alloc() takes 4 arguments]) |
| ],[ |
| AC_MSG_RESULT(no) |
| ]) |
| ]) |
